Cost of Living Calculator - Boulder, Colorado vs Middletown, Connecticut


The cost of living in Middletown, Connecticut is 38.8% cheaper than Boulder, Colorado.

You would need a salary of $45,913 in Middletown, Connecticut to maintain the standard of living you have in Boulder, Colorado.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Middletown, Connecticut is cheaper than Boulder, Colorado
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
